The KEB 07.F4.S1D-AM00 frequency inverter from the distinguished F4 Combivert Frequency Inverters series by KEB delivers precise and efficient control of three-phase AC motors. Featuring a max. rated power of 0.75 kW and an output nominal current of 4 A, it is engineered to optimize motor performance in compact installations. Designed for industrial automation, its primary function is to modulate motor speed and torque while maintaining stability across varying load conditions, ensuring smooth acceleration and deceleration profiles.
This inverter integrates robust technical features to meet demanding operational requirements. It incorporates an Accessory: Braking transistor for rapid motor stop capability and an OC-tripping current of 8.8 A for reliable overload protection. The unit is constructed with a Housing type D and supports three phases, maintaining thermal integrity up to a max. heat sink temperature of 85 degrees C. Power efficiency is underscored by a power loss at nominal operating of 65 W, minimizing energy consumption during continuous operation. Standard control insertion and optional modules afford flexible integration into existing control systems.
Durability and compatibility are enhanced by an operating temperature range of -10 degrees C to +45 degrees C and a storage temperature span of -25 degrees C to +70 degrees C, ensuring resilience in harsh environments. The inverter’s compact Unit size 7 and unit marking F4 simplify identification and installation within control cabinets. With its low heat dissipation and integrated braking transistor, the 07.F4.S1D-AM00 promotes efficient thermal management and reduced maintenance requirements.
